In recent days, the crypto market has been quite volatile. I’ve noticed that geopolitical tensions are once again affecting the market, especially regarding the Strait of Hormuz. When news came out that it had reopened again, Bitcoin briefly surged to above $78,000, but as tensions escalated, it fell back down. This pattern shows that the crypto market is still driven by news.
At present, Bitcoin is trading at around $77.55K, up 1.30% over the past 24 hours. Its market share is around 57%, which is quite strong. Ethereum is also at $2.33K, showing a 2.12% increase. Bitcoin dominance is still high, meaning altcoins can’t quite make moves on their own.
At the token level, some interesting things are happening. BLUR is down, seeing a 7.40% decline over 24 hours. But the meme sector is seeing solid activity. BOME is up 6.21%, NEIRO has risen by 6.07%, and PNUT is also showing a 2.17% gain. ASTEROID is especially interesting, up 7%, because Elon Musk has approved it as SpaceX’s mascot.
There have also been some important developments on the crypto policy front. The SEC has approved a new proposal from the NYSE that allows trading tokenized securities with on-chain settlement. This could be a big deal for the crypto space.
Some problems have also emerged. Due to the KelpDAO exploit, there was a bad-debt issue on Aave, leading to withdrawals of more than $6.6 billion. The RAVE token saw a 96% drop over 24 hours, indicating suspicious price manipulation.
In the next segment, there are several important events. Tennessee’s Bitcoin reserve hearing, Hong Kong’s Web3 Carnival, and multiple token unlocks are on the agenda. Both ZRO and KAITO are set to unlock. At the same time, the deadline for the U.S.-Iran ceasefire is also approaching, which could be a major turning point for the market.
